Bankruptcy & InsolvencySamuel Nadeau earned his law degree from Université de Sherbrooke in 2015 and was admitted to the Barreau du Québec in 2017. He joined Forseti in 2021 after working at a major regional litigation firm handling civil and commercial disputes. His practice emphasizes real estate, shareholder disputes, insolvency, extraordinary remedies, and tort liability. He co-authored a Supreme Court memorandum in Ponce c. Société d'investissements Rhéaume Ltée (2023 CSC 25), and his notable representations include defending a developer in a shareholder dispute over the Square Candiac project. He is involved with the Jeune Barreau de Montréal and the Canadian Bar Association.
